28 minutes ago, Indian pc builder said:

windows defender won't catch anything it can't stop a virus, nor recognise them

Source? Defender is one of the better antivirus programs out there. Take a look at some tests here https://www.av-comparatives.org/tests/malware-protection-test-september-2022/

no its not, it has been unable to detect even some of the newbie created trojans and keyloggers

 

the need for an antivirus really depends on how familiar and how good you are at identifying sketchy websites and files and not opening them. You might not even need a virus guard at all if you are good at this. If you are not like this, i would suggest something lightweight yet powerful antivirus like bitdefender. it works almost all of the time. Even the free version of it is really good
